Residential-6 District
R-6 allows single-unit living in a detached house, or tiny house and two-unit living in an attached house or townhouse or tiny house with a minimum lot size of 6,000 sq ft. Multi-unit living is also allowed in a townhouse.; Smaller minimum lot sizes are permitted as part of a compact development.; Additional building types, and smaller lot sizes as part of a conservation development or cottage court are allowed in exchange for preserving common open space.; Dimensional standards, maximum density, allowed building types, and allowed uses may be modified for the R-6 district within the TOD overlay or Frequent Transit Areas identified in the City’s Comprehensive Plan to enable transit oriented development.
